A new school year has begun for the children at the Neve Shalom-Wahat al-Salam Primary School. Once again seeing the bright and excited faces of the kids as they eagerly hopped off the school buses from 8 different towns, would put any onlookers in a nostalgic mood.

It was a heartwarming experience as the sixth graders received the first graders, escorting them to their places with the rest of the school. The first grader introduced themselves, were greeted with applause from the whole school, and received a personal wish/blessing from a sixth grader ("may you make many friends, may all your courses be interesting, may you always have your homework ready on time..."). With the principal’s words of welcome and encouragement, the children headed back to their classes to start their very first day.

The opening ceremony was attended by the enthusiastic (and worried) parents of the first grades who were welcomed by the principal, a representative from the Regional Council and the chairperson of the village association, marking a new chapter for the Primary School as it transitions into the public education system. It has been an exciting and challenging step for the school. The Neve Shalom – Wahat al Salam Primary School, which first opened its doors in September 1984 as the first binational bilingual school in Israel, has now entered its 30th year.
